Quadro K2000M vs Radeon R7 350 benchmarks

For gaming, the Radeon R7 350 graphics card is better than the Quadro K2000M in our tests.

In our comparison, the Radeon R7 350 has a slightly higher core clock speed. This is the frequency at which the graphics core is running at. While not necessarily an indicator of overall performance, this metric can be useful when comparing two GPUs based on the same architecture.

In addition, both the Quadro K2000M and the Radeon R7 350 have an identical TDP. TDP (Thermal Design Power) measures total heat output from the chip.

In conclusion, all specs and GPU benchmarks considered, will recommend the Radeon R7 350 over the Quadro K2000M.
